Temple of Hathor in Dendara

Along with Medinet Habu and Abu Simbel, this was the most impressive temple I found in Egypt. It’s fully formed, retains a fair amount of it’s original color and so many rooms of beautifully ornate hieroglyphs, you can climb down into the crypt or up onto the roof. There are very few tourists here. Most people book a tour from Luxor (90-120 drive each way) - at the time of writing I think it is not allowed for tourists to use minibuses here, but perhaps you could take a train to Qena and taxi from there?
